为什么显卡在挖矿机里最重要
因为挖矿的运算基本上都是通用计算相比CPU来说,显卡的流处理器更多单精度浮点性能要比CPU强的多。虽然显卡不能进行特别多的复杂运算。但是,它流处理器特别多,比特币(类似的虚拟货币都是一个道理)所进行的运算都是复杂程度较低的通用计算,CPU较gpu的核心少所以一般用显卡
为啥挖矿机主要的部件是显卡而不是CPU
因为像主流的比特币、以太坊等虚拟货币的计算原理非常适合显卡GPU这类大规模ALU的计算架构,其实CPU和GPU本身都可以用来挖矿,但是CPU是通用计算处理器,核心复杂计算精度高,但是核心数量少,本身不适合大规模的并行计算,而显卡GPU和CPU正相反,单个计算核心简单,但是数量庞大,依靠强大的并行计算能力在一些对精度要求不高的专业领域的明显强过CPU。
打个比方,让一个博士做一套简单加减法运算,单位时间内肯定不如一群小学生的做题量更高。
看看下图CPU和GPU架构的对比就可以看出来了:

如今的一颗主流CPU**4-8个计算核心(酷睿I5 8600/I7 8700),而一颗主流GPU的计算核心轻松达到数千个(GTX1060/RX580),GPU的挖币计算速度往往能达到十几个乃至数十个CPU的程度,因此挖矿机选择使用显卡的不管是计算速度还是购买成本都远远优于CPU,用大量显卡GPU来挖矿就这样成为了很多人的选择。
不过GPU挖矿现在也并不是**的主流,另外还有其它一些更专业、速度相对更快的挖矿机。比特币挖矿总共经历了以下五个时代:CPU挖矿→GPU挖矿→FPGA挖矿→ASIC挖矿→大规模集群挖矿。不过尽管FPGA挖矿和ASIC挖矿专业效率很高,但是保值性和通用灵活性很差,相对来说GPU挖矿仍然较为灵活、效率也还可以,重要的是即使不挖矿也有价值,所以至今仍然很多用户拿显卡来挖矿。
在挖矿起初最火的时候,差不多每10分钟就可以产生50个比特币的报酬,收益很大,但是随着比特币的价值下跌和挖矿的越来越多,现在每10分钟比特币网络可能就只会产生25个比特币,这样就会有不少矿主退出市场,抛售矿机回笼资金。像挖过矿的显卡卖二手可能只有起初一半左右的价格,因为这类显卡因为长期24小时高负荷挖矿运算,本身的稳定性已经存在风险,随时都有坏掉的可能,不过这类显卡不容易分辨,需要买显卡玩游戏的用户还是建议在正规渠道购买显卡,千万不要贪图便宜。
显卡不是跟显示有关吗,为什么挖矿要用显卡?挖矿是比谁处理图像快吗
处理图像的过程,其中大部分工作就是计算3D模型上的巨量细分三角形。而到了虚拟币挖矿这里,其实就是把计算三角形换成反复计算Hash函数并检测执行结果(就是你说的“解个数的答案”)。
我们平时下载一个文件,要验证MD5码是否一致,这个过程其实也是计算Hash值,这里只是计算一次,那么直接使用CPU就可以了。但挖矿是计算巨量Hash,那么这时候就需要显卡了。
CPU是单个核心就有很高的性能,但核心数有限,我们搭一个四路至强E7系统,算上超线程,也就是192个线程而已。
而显卡的GPU则是另一种策略:以量取胜。它的单个核心(流处理器)性能一般不高,但是核心数很多,它们可以执行并行(同时)运算,你说同样的简单数学题,让4个数学教授算快呢,还是分给几所学校的学生算完更快?
目前主流的挖矿显卡,它们的核心数都超过1000甚至是2000个,AMD RX Vega 64核心数就已经是4096个,目前最**的单张显卡,NVIDIA TITAN V/TESLA V100甚至高达5120个。即使是**发布的**端AMD笔记本APU Ryzen 3 2200U,它的集显就有192个流处理器。(当然它单核计算速度比不过至强)
所以,现在不仅是挖矿用显卡,就是专业计算服务器、云服务器、大数据**、AI等专业领域,都用显卡或者由显卡衍生出的“专业计算卡”来担当主力呢。
以上**就是关于矿机为什么要用显卡的详细介绍,如果对你有所帮助或希望获取更多矿机为什么要用显卡的资讯内容,欢迎收藏关注本站。

